It&#8217;s a chemical compound with the formula (NH\u2084)\u2082SO\u2084. In hydroponics, it serves as a great source of nitrogen and sulfur, two essential nutrients for plant growth. Nitrogen is crucial for leafy growth, while sulfur plays a role in various plant metabolic processes.<\/p>\n<p>Now, the recommended dosage of ammonium sulfate in hydroponics isn&#8217;t a one &#8211; size &#8211; fits &#8211; all deal. It depends on several factors, like the type of plants you&#8217;re growing, the stage of their growth, and the overall nutrient solution you&#8217;re using.<\/p>\n<h3>Plant Type<\/h3>\n<p>Different plants have different nutrient requirements. For example, leafy greens like lettuce and spinach are heavy nitrogen feeders. They need a relatively higher amount of nitrogen to support their rapid leaf growth. For these types of plants, you can start with a dosage of around 150 &#8211; 200 ppm (parts per million) of ammonium sulfate in your hydroponic solution.<\/p>\n<p>On the other hand, fruiting plants like tomatoes and cucumbers have a more balanced nutrient need. During the vegetative stage, they can tolerate a similar dosage as leafy greens. But as they start to flower and fruit, you might want to reduce the nitrogen level a bit. A dosage of 100 &#8211; 150 ppm of ammonium sulfate could be more appropriate during the fruiting stage to prevent excessive vegetative growth at the expense of fruit production.<\/p>\n<h3>Growth Stage<\/h3>\n<p>The growth stage of your plants is also a major factor. When plants are in the seedling stage, they have a relatively low nutrient demand. You can use a very dilute solution of ammonium sulfate, around 50 &#8211; 100 ppm. This gentle dose helps the seedlings establish a healthy root system without overwhelming them.<\/p>\n<p>As the plants enter the vegetative stage, their nutrient requirements increase. This is when you can bump up the dosage to the levels mentioned earlier for different plant types. During the flowering and fruiting stage, as I said before, you may need to adjust the dosage according to the specific needs of the plant.<\/p>\n<h3>Overall Nutrient Solution<\/h3>\n<p>Your hydroponic nutrient solution is like a cocktail of different nutrients. Ammonium sulfate is just one ingredient. You need to consider the other nutrients present in the solution. If your nutrient solution already contains a high amount of nitrogen from other sources, you may need to reduce the amount of ammonium sulfate you add.<\/p>\n<p>For example, if you&#8217;re using a pre &#8211; mixed hydroponic nutrient solution that has a significant nitrogen content, you might only need to add a small amount of ammonium sulfate to fine &#8211; tune the nitrogen and sulfur levels. In this case, a dosage of 50 &#8211; 100 ppm could be sufficient.<\/p>\n<h3>How to Measure and Mix<\/h3>\n<p>Measuring the right amount of ammonium sulfate is crucial. You can use a digital scale to measure the exact quantity. To convert ppm to grams per liter, here&#8217;s a simple formula:<\/p>\n<p>If you want to achieve a certain ppm of ammonium sulfate in your solution, first note that 1 ppm is equivalent to 1 mg per liter. So, if you want to make a 150 ppm solution in 10 liters of water, you need 150 mg\/L \u00d7 10 L = 1500 mg or 1.5 grams of ammonium sulfate.<\/p>\n<p>Once you&#8217;ve measured the ammonium sulfate, add it to a small amount of water in a separate container and stir well until it&#8217;s completely dissolved. Then, slowly add this solution to your main hydroponic reservoir while stirring continuously to ensure even distribution.<\/p>\n<h3>Monitoring and Adjusting<\/h3>\n<p>It&#8217;s important to monitor your plants regularly. Look for signs of nutrient deficiency or toxicity. If your plants have pale leaves, it could be a sign of nitrogen deficiency, and you might need to increase the dosage of ammonium sulfate. On the other hand, if the leaves are dark green and look overly lush, it could be a sign of nitrogen overdose, and you should reduce the dosage.<\/p>\n<p>You can also use a pH meter to monitor the pH of your hydroponic solution. Ammonium sulfate can lower the pH of the solution over time. The ideal pH range for most hydroponic plants is between 5.5 and 6.5. If the pH drops too low, you can add a pH &#8211; adjusting agent like potassium hydroxide to bring it back up.<\/p>\n<h3>Safety Precautions<\/h3>\n<p>When handling ammonium sulfate, always wear gloves and goggles. It can be irritating to the skin, eyes, and respiratory system. Make sure to store it in a cool, dry place away from children and pets.<\/p>\n<p>In conclusion, the recommended dosage of ammonium sulfate for hydroponics varies depending on plant type, growth stage, and the overall nutrient solution.
